Stellenangebote für Softwareentwickler/in
Softwareentwickler/in Stellenangebote in Deutschland
Finde passende Softwareentwickler/in Jobs in Deutschland. Bewirb dich direkt online und nutze unsere KI für personalisierte Jobempfehlungen.
Was macht ein/e Softwareentwickler/in?
Als Softwareentwickler bist du das kreative und technische Gehirn hinter Computerprogrammen, Apps und digitalen Systemen. Du entwirfst, entwickelst und wartest Softwarelösungen, die unseren Alltag prägen – von der App auf dem Smartphone über komplexe Unternehmenssoftware bis hin zu Steuerungssystemen in der Industrie. Deine Arbeit ist eine Mischung aus logischem Denken, kreativer Problemlösung und präziser Umsetzung.
Der Beruf des Softwareentwicklers ist unglaublich vielfältig und entwickelt sich ständig weiter. Du bist nicht nur ein/e Programmierer/in, der/die Code schreibt, sondern auch ein/e Architekt/in, der/die robuste und skalierbare Systeme konzipiert. Du arbeitest oft in Teams, um komplexe Projekte zu realisieren und innovative Lösungen für die Herausforderungen von morgen zu finden.
Der Arbeitsalltag eines Softwareentwicklers
Dein typischer Arbeitstag ist dynamisch und selten monoton. Er beginnt oft mit einem kurzen Team-Meeting, einem sogenannten "Daily Stand-up", in dem ihr euch über den Fortschritt eurer Aufgaben austauscht und eventuelle Hindernisse besprecht. Diese agilen Methoden, wie Scrum, sind in der IT-Branche weit verbreitet.
Der größte Teil deines Tages ist der eigentlichen Entwicklungsarbeit gewidmet. Du schreibst neuen Code, analysierst und behebst Fehler (Bugs) in bestehender Software und testest deine Anwendungen, um deren Qualität sicherzustellen. Dabei nutzt du verschiedene Programmiersprachen wie Java, Python oder C++, je nach Projekt und Anforderung. Dokumentation ist ebenfalls ein wichtiger Teil deiner Arbeit, um sicherzustellen, dass dein Code für andere verständlich und wartbar ist.
Kommunikation spielt eine zentrale Rolle. Du stehst im ständigen Austausch mit Projektmanagern, Designern und natürlich deinen Entwicklerkollegen, um Anforderungen zu klären und die bestmögliche technische Lösung zu finden. Brainstorming-Sessions und Code-Reviews gehören ebenso zum Alltag wie konzentrierte Phasen des Programmierens.
Karriereweg und Entwicklungsmöglichkeiten
Die Karriereaussichten für Softwareentwickler sind exzellent. Der Bedarf an qualifizierten Fachkräften ist in nahezu allen Branchen hoch und wächst stetig. Dein Karriereweg beginnt typischerweise als Junior-Entwickler, wo du unter Anleitung erfahrener Kollegen erste Projekte umsetzt und deine Fähigkeiten vertiefst.
Mit zunehmender Erfahrung übernimmst du mehr Verantwortung und kannst dich zum Senior-Entwickler weiterentwickeln. In dieser Rolle arbeitest du an komplexeren Aufgaben, triffst wichtige technische Entscheidungen und agierst oft als Mentor für jüngere Kollegen. Von hier aus stehen dir verschiedene Wege offen: Du kannst dich auf eine technische Laufbahn als Software Architect spezialisieren, der die grundlegende Struktur von Softwaresystemen entwirft, oder eine Führungsposition als Teamleiter oder IT Manager anstreben.
Spezialisierungen im Bereich Softwareentwicklung
Die Softwareentwicklung ist ein weites Feld mit zahlreichen Spezialisierungsmöglichkeiten. Einige der gängigsten Richtungen sind:
- Frontend-Entwicklung: Fokus auf die Benutzeroberfläche (UI) und das Benutzererlebnis (UX) von Webanwendungen.
- Backend-Entwicklung: Zuständig für die serverseitige Logik, Datenbanken und die Anwendungsarchitektur.
- Full-Stack-Entwicklung: Eine Kombination aus Frontend- und Backend-Entwicklung.
- Mobile-Entwicklung: Entwicklung von Apps für iOS und Android.
- Embedded Systems: Programmierung von Software für Geräte wie Autos, Haushaltsgeräte oder industrielle Maschinen.
- Data Science & KI: Entwicklung von Algorithmen für maschinelles Lernen und künstliche Intelligenz.
Ein Blick auf die bei JobJump gelisteten Stellen für Softwareentwickler macht deutlich, dass Unternehmen heute Wert auf eine breite technologische Basis legen. Kenntnisse in Cloud-Technologien (wie AWS oder Azure), agilen Methoden und DevOps-Praktiken sind oft gefragter als die Beherrschung einer einzigen Programmiersprache. Viele Unternehmen, insbesondere in Technologie-Hubs wie München oder Hamburg, bieten zudem flexible Arbeitsmodelle wie Homeoffice oder Hybrid an.
Bist du bereit, deine Karriere zu starten? Entdecke jetzt passende Stellen. Jetzt passende Jobs finden
Für wen ist der Beruf geeignet?
Der Beruf des Softwareentwicklers ist ideal für dich, wenn du eine Leidenschaft für Technologie und eine ausgeprägte Problemlösungskompetenz mitbringst. Du solltest logisch und analytisch denken können und Spaß daran haben, komplexe Rätsel zu lösen. Geduld und eine hohe Frustrationstoleranz sind ebenfalls wichtig, da die Fehlersuche (Debugging) manchmal zeitaufwendig sein kann.
Da sich die Technologielandschaft rasant verändert, ist eine kontinuierliche Lernbereitschaft unerlässlich. Du musst offen für neue Programmiersprachen, Frameworks und Methoden sein, um am Ball zu bleiben. Teamfähigkeit ist ebenso entscheidend, da Softwareentwicklung fast immer ein kollaborativer Prozess ist.
Softwareentwicklung für Quereinsteiger
Auch für Quereinsteiger bietet der Beruf des Softwareentwicklers hervorragende Chancen. Mit der richtigen Motivation und dem Willen, sich intensiv in die Materie einzuarbeiten, ist ein erfolgreicher Einstieg möglich. Zahlreiche Bootcamps, Online-Kurse und Zertifizierungen bieten praxisnahe Ausbildungen an, die dich auf den Berufseinstieg vorbereiten. Viele Unternehmen schätzen den frischen Blick und die unterschiedlichen Hintergründe, die Quereinsteiger mitbringen. Wichtig ist, dass du durch eigene Projekte oder ein Portfolio deine erworbenen Fähigkeiten unter Beweis stellen kannst. Richte dir einen Job-Alert ein, um keine passende Chance zu verpassen. Job Alert einrichten
Branchen und Arbeitsumfeld
Softwareentwickler werden in nahezu jeder Branche gebraucht. Die Digitalisierung durchdringt alle Wirtschaftsbereiche, weshalb deine Fähigkeiten überall gefragt sind. Zu den klassischen Arbeitgebern gehören reine IT-Unternehmen und Softwarehäuser, die Produkte für andere Firmen entwickeln. Große Technologiekonzerne wie ZEISS oder Haufe Group, wie in den Stellenausschreibungen zu sehen, haben ebenfalls einen hohen Bedarf an Entwicklern.
Darüber hinaus findest du spannende Aufgaben im Maschinenbau, in der Automobilindustrie, im Finanz- und Versicherungswesen, im Gesundheitssektor oder im E-Commerce. Auch der öffentliche Dienst und Forschungseinrichtungen bieten interessante Positionen. Die meisten Jobs sind als Vollzeit ausgeschrieben, aber auch Teilzeit-Modelle werden immer häufiger angeboten, um eine bessere Work-Life-Balance zu ermöglichen.
Jobs in ähnlichen Berufen
Stellenangebote für Softwareentwickler/in
Softwareentwickler/in Stellenangebote in Deutschland
Finde passende Softwareentwickler/in Jobs in Deutschland. Bewirb dich direkt online und nutze unsere KI für personalisierte Jobempfehlungen.
Was macht ein/e Softwareentwickler/in?
Als Softwareentwickler bist du das kreative und technische Gehirn hinter Computerprogrammen, Apps und digitalen Systemen. Du entwirfst, entwickelst und wartest Softwarelösungen, die unseren Alltag prägen – von der App auf dem Smartphone über komplexe Unternehmenssoftware bis hin zu Steuerungssystemen in der Industrie. Deine Arbeit ist eine Mischung aus logischem Denken, kreativer Problemlösung und präziser Umsetzung.
Der Beruf des Softwareentwicklers ist unglaublich vielfältig und entwickelt sich ständig weiter. Du bist nicht nur ein/e Programmierer/in, der/die Code schreibt, sondern auch ein/e Architekt/in, der/die robuste und skalierbare Systeme konzipiert. Du arbeitest oft in Teams, um komplexe Projekte zu realisieren und innovative Lösungen für die Herausforderungen von morgen zu finden.
Der Arbeitsalltag eines Softwareentwicklers
Dein typischer Arbeitstag ist dynamisch und selten monoton. Er beginnt oft mit einem kurzen Team-Meeting, einem sogenannten "Daily Stand-up", in dem ihr euch über den Fortschritt eurer Aufgaben austauscht und eventuelle Hindernisse besprecht. Diese agilen Methoden, wie Scrum, sind in der IT-Branche weit verbreitet.
Der größte Teil deines Tages ist der eigentlichen Entwicklungsarbeit gewidmet. Du schreibst neuen Code, analysierst und behebst Fehler (Bugs) in bestehender Software und testest deine Anwendungen, um deren Qualität sicherzustellen. Dabei nutzt du verschiedene Programmiersprachen wie Java, Python oder C++, je nach Projekt und Anforderung. Dokumentation ist ebenfalls ein wichtiger Teil deiner Arbeit, um sicherzustellen, dass dein Code für andere verständlich und wartbar ist.
Kommunikation spielt eine zentrale Rolle. Du stehst im ständigen Austausch mit Projektmanagern, Designern und natürlich deinen Entwicklerkollegen, um Anforderungen zu klären und die bestmögliche technische Lösung zu finden. Brainstorming-Sessions und Code-Reviews gehören ebenso zum Alltag wie konzentrierte Phasen des Programmierens.
Karriereweg und Entwicklungsmöglichkeiten
Die Karriereaussichten für Softwareentwickler sind exzellent. Der Bedarf an qualifizierten Fachkräften ist in nahezu allen Branchen hoch und wächst stetig. Dein Karriereweg beginnt typischerweise als Junior-Entwickler, wo du unter Anleitung erfahrener Kollegen erste Projekte umsetzt und deine Fähigkeiten vertiefst.
Mit zunehmender Erfahrung übernimmst du mehr Verantwortung und kannst dich zum Senior-Entwickler weiterentwickeln. In dieser Rolle arbeitest du an komplexeren Aufgaben, triffst wichtige technische Entscheidungen und agierst oft als Mentor für jüngere Kollegen. Von hier aus stehen dir verschiedene Wege offen: Du kannst dich auf eine technische Laufbahn als Software Architect spezialisieren, der die grundlegende Struktur von Softwaresystemen entwirft, oder eine Führungsposition als Teamleiter oder IT Manager anstreben.
Spezialisierungen im Bereich Softwareentwicklung
Die Softwareentwicklung ist ein weites Feld mit zahlreichen Spezialisierungsmöglichkeiten. Einige der gängigsten Richtungen sind:
- Frontend-Entwicklung: Fokus auf die Benutzeroberfläche (UI) und das Benutzererlebnis (UX) von Webanwendungen.
- Backend-Entwicklung: Zuständig für die serverseitige Logik, Datenbanken und die Anwendungsarchitektur.
- Full-Stack-Entwicklung: Eine Kombination aus Frontend- und Backend-Entwicklung.
- Mobile-Entwicklung: Entwicklung von Apps für iOS und Android.
- Embedded Systems: Programmierung von Software für Geräte wie Autos, Haushaltsgeräte oder industrielle Maschinen.
- Data Science & KI: Entwicklung von Algorithmen für maschinelles Lernen und künstliche Intelligenz.
Ein Blick auf die bei JobJump gelisteten Stellen für Softwareentwickler macht deutlich, dass Unternehmen heute Wert auf eine breite technologische Basis legen. Kenntnisse in Cloud-Technologien (wie AWS oder Azure), agilen Methoden und DevOps-Praktiken sind oft gefragter als die Beherrschung einer einzigen Programmiersprache. Viele Unternehmen, insbesondere in Technologie-Hubs wie München oder Hamburg, bieten zudem flexible Arbeitsmodelle wie Homeoffice oder Hybrid an.
Bist du bereit, deine Karriere zu starten? Entdecke jetzt passende Stellen. Jetzt passende Jobs finden
Für wen ist der Beruf geeignet?
Der Beruf des Softwareentwicklers ist ideal für dich, wenn du eine Leidenschaft für Technologie und eine ausgeprägte Problemlösungskompetenz mitbringst. Du solltest logisch und analytisch denken können und Spaß daran haben, komplexe Rätsel zu lösen. Geduld und eine hohe Frustrationstoleranz sind ebenfalls wichtig, da die Fehlersuche (Debugging) manchmal zeitaufwendig sein kann.
Da sich die Technologielandschaft rasant verändert, ist eine kontinuierliche Lernbereitschaft unerlässlich. Du musst offen für neue Programmiersprachen, Frameworks und Methoden sein, um am Ball zu bleiben. Teamfähigkeit ist ebenso entscheidend, da Softwareentwicklung fast immer ein kollaborativer Prozess ist.
Softwareentwicklung für Quereinsteiger
Auch für Quereinsteiger bietet der Beruf des Softwareentwicklers hervorragende Chancen. Mit der richtigen Motivation und dem Willen, sich intensiv in die Materie einzuarbeiten, ist ein erfolgreicher Einstieg möglich. Zahlreiche Bootcamps, Online-Kurse und Zertifizierungen bieten praxisnahe Ausbildungen an, die dich auf den Berufseinstieg vorbereiten. Viele Unternehmen schätzen den frischen Blick und die unterschiedlichen Hintergründe, die Quereinsteiger mitbringen. Wichtig ist, dass du durch eigene Projekte oder ein Portfolio deine erworbenen Fähigkeiten unter Beweis stellen kannst. Richte dir einen Job-Alert ein, um keine passende Chance zu verpassen. Job Alert einrichten
Branchen und Arbeitsumfeld
Softwareentwickler werden in nahezu jeder Branche gebraucht. Die Digitalisierung durchdringt alle Wirtschaftsbereiche, weshalb deine Fähigkeiten überall gefragt sind. Zu den klassischen Arbeitgebern gehören reine IT-Unternehmen und Softwarehäuser, die Produkte für andere Firmen entwickeln. Große Technologiekonzerne wie ZEISS oder Haufe Group, wie in den Stellenausschreibungen zu sehen, haben ebenfalls einen hohen Bedarf an Entwicklern.
Darüber hinaus findest du spannende Aufgaben im Maschinenbau, in der Automobilindustrie, im Finanz- und Versicherungswesen, im Gesundheitssektor oder im E-Commerce. Auch der öffentliche Dienst und Forschungseinrichtungen bieten interessante Positionen. Die meisten Jobs sind als Vollzeit ausgeschrieben, aber auch Teilzeit-Modelle werden immer häufiger angeboten, um eine bessere Work-Life-Balance zu ermöglichen.
Jobs in ähnlichen Berufen
Entdecke Jobs in Deutschland
Finde deinen Traumjob in Deutschland. Nutze unsere KI-gestützte Jobsuche für die besten Stellenangebote im Bereich Softwareentwickler.